Read time: 1.3 minutes (133 words)
Unit Tests
-
tests.test_sanity.test_version()[source]
sanity check
-
tests.test_version.test_version()[source]
Return current application version string
-
tests.test_cli.test_Generator_cmd()[source]
Test Generator
-
tests.test_cli.test_cli_app_version()[source]
test cli version option
-
tests.test_cli.test_cli_help_option()[source]
test cli help option
-
tests.test_cli.test_cli_test_model_status(testenv)[source]
Test cli summary report
-
tests.test_OpenSCAD.test_OSC_STL_bad_file()[source]
Test error return on bad file name
-
tests.test_OpenSCAD.test_OSC_STL_bad_stl_name()[source]
Test error return on non-scad file name
-
tests.test_OpenSCAD.test_OSC_STL_generator()[source]
Test generation of STL file from specified SCAD file
-
tests.test_OpenSCAD.test_OSC_version()[source]
Test app returns installed OpenSCAD version
-
tests.test_TreeWalker.test_bad_model_path()[source]
Check bad model path returns None
-
tests.test_TreeWalker.test_delete_files()[source]
Check that clean removes selected files
-
tests.test_TreeWalker.test_dir_has_no_scad_file()[source]
Test directory with no scad files returns None
-
tests.test_TreeWalker.test_leaf_file_list()[source]
Test that leaf list is correct
-
tests.test_TreeWalker.test_model_file_list()[source]
Check file list is correct
-
tests.test_TreeWalker.test_non_lesf_file_list()[source]
Test that non-leaf file list is correct
-
tests.test_TreeWalker.test_process_files()[source]
Check all selected files get processed
-
tests.test_TreeWalker.test_process_leaf_files()[source]
Check all selected leaf files get processed
-
tests.test_TreeWalker.test_treewalker_callback()[source]
Check callback is registered
-
tests.test_TreeWalker.test_treewalker_extension()[source]
Test extension is registered
-
tests.test_TreeWalker.test_valid_model_path()[source]
Test good model path returns path
-
tests.test_Generator.test_generate_mass_properties()[source]
Check creates json file with mass properties
-
tests.test_Generator.test_generate_stl()[source]
Check generator builds all STL files
-
tests.test_Generator.test_generates_excel()[source]
Check generation of excel file